Jak konwertować wielkość liter tekstu
Konwencje nazewnicze mają znaczenie. Niezależnie od tego, czy piszesz kod, tworzysz nazwy plików, czy formatujesz tytuły, używanie odpowiedniej wielkości liter utrzymuje rzeczy spójne i profesjonalne. Ręczna konwersja jest żmudna i podatna na błędy — zwłaszcza przy długich tekstach lub długich nazwach zmiennych.
Częste wielkości liter i ich zastosowanie
| Wielkość | Przykład | Częste zastosowanie |
|---|---|---|
| WIELKIE LITERY | HELLO WORLD | Stałe, akronimy, tytuły |
| małe litery | hello world | Właściwości CSS, e-maile, nieformalny tekst |
| Wielkość Tytułowa | Hello World | Tytuły, nazwy własne |
| Wielkość zdaniowa | Hello world | Treść tekstowa, opisy |
| camelCase | helloWorld | Zmienne i funkcje JavaScript/Java |
| PascalCase | HelloWorld | Nazwy klas, komponenty React |
| snake_case | hello_world | Python, Ruby, kolumny baz danych |
| kebab-case | hello-world | URL, klasy CSS, nazwy plików |
| CONSTANT_CASE | HELLO_WORLD | Stałe, zmienne środowiskowe |
Jak konwertować wielkość liter
- Wklej swój tekst — wprowadź dowolny tekst do konwertera. Działa ze słowem, nazwą zmiennej, zdaniem lub całym akapitem.
- Wybierz wielkość liter — kliknij pożądany format. Konwersja jest stosowana natychmiast.
- Skopiuj wynik — kliknij Kopiuj, aby pobrać przekonwertowany tekst do swojego kodu, dokumentu lub nazwy pliku.
Praktyczne zastosowania
Zmiana nazw zmiennych — wklejenie nazwy w snake_case i konwersja na camelCase (lub odwrotnie) jest szybsza i mniej podatna na błędy niż ponowne wpisywanie.
Formatowanie tytułów — konwersja tytułu akapitu na Wielkość Tytułową zapewnia spójną kapitalizację w całym dokumencie.
Tworzenie slugów URL — konwersja tytułu strony na kebab-case daje czysty ciąg zgodny z URL.
Pisanie stałych — konwersja opisowej nazwy na CONSTANT_CASE podąża za konwencją oczekiwaną przez Twój zespół.
Wskazówki
- Szanuj konwencję swojego języka — Python używa snake_case, JavaScript używa camelCase, CSS używa kebab-case. Spójność w jednym kodzie liczy się bardziej niż osobiste preferencje.
- Unicode jest obsługiwany — konwerter obsługuje akcenty, emoji i znaki CJK, więc działa z tekstem w dowolnym języku.
- Uważaj na akronimy w Wielkości Tytułowej — większość konwerterów kapitalizuje każde słowo, co może przekształcić „API” w „Api”. Sprawdź akronimy po konwersji.
- Używaj wielkości zdaniowej dla czytelności — dla tekstów widocznych dla użytkownika jak etykiety przycisków i opisy, wielkość zdaniowa jest często bardziej czytelna niż Wielkość Tytułowa.
Najczęściej zadawane pytania
Jaka jest różnica między camelCase a PascalCase?
camelCase zaczyna się od małej litery i kapitalizuje każde kolejne słowo (mojaNazwaZmiennej). PascalCase kapitalizuje każde słowo, w tym pierwsze (MojaNazwaZmiennej). W większości języków camelCase jest używany do zmiennych i funkcji, PascalCase do klas i typów.
Kiedy używać snake_case a kiedy kebab-case?
snake_case używa podkreślników i jest standardem w Pythonie, Ruby i nazwach kolumn baz danych. kebab-case używa myślników i jest częsty w URL, klasach CSS i nazwach plików. Używaj tego, czego oczekuje Twój język lub kontekst.
Czym jest CONSTANT_CASE?
CONSTANT_CASE (zwany również SCREAMING_SNAKE_CASE) używa wszystkich liter wielkimi literami z podkreślnikami między słowami. To standardowa konwencja dla stałych, zmiennych środowiskowych i kluczy konfiguracyjnych w większości języków.
Czy mój tekst jest wysyłany na serwer?
Nie. Wszystkie konwersje odbywają się w Twojej przeglądarce. Twój tekst nigdy nie opuszcza Twojego urządzenia.